This renowned 82-year-old bodybuilder decimates burglar with a table, a broomstick and shampoo

An award-winning bodybuilder at 82-years-old has recently confronted a burglar more than half her age and decimated him.

Willie Murphy revealed how the 28-year-old burglar broke into her home in New York state around 11 p.m. on a weekday evening.

But he didn’t exactly leave with any treasures.

Instead, he left in an ambulance after Murphy whacked him in the head with a table.

And while she may only be five feet tall and weigh just 105 lbs. she can dead lift 225 lbs. which is very impressive if you ask me.

The man showed up at the door and attempted her to let him in as he was “sick.”

And after refusing him entry because she was not falling for it, Murphy decided enough was enough.

She revealed in an interview after the incident:

“I’m alone and I’m old, but guess what? I’m tough.”

While she had already informed the cops — she quickly found items around her house to protect herself.

Along with cracking a table on the man, she also hit him with a broomstick and smothered him in shampoo — finishing him off with the metal legs of her table after it broke.



She shared with Fox News:

“I hear a loud noise. I’m thinking, what the heck was that? The young man is in my home. He broke the door. I picked up the table, and I went to work on him. The table broke. And when he’s down. I’m jumping on him. I grabbed the shampoo. Guess what? He’s still on the ground. In his face, all of it, the whole thing. I got the broom. He’s pulling the broom.”

“I’m hitting him with the broom. He picked the wrong house to break into.”

Murphy has since received praise from her home gym at the Maplewood YMCA where she trains regularly.

Even the first responders who arrived wanted to get a picture with her.

But she is already a local celebrity thanks to her bodybuilding after starting a few years ago with small weights.

Today, she can lift twice her body weight and has massive arm muscles and abs.

Back in 2014, she won first place in her division at the World Natural Powerlifting Federation World Championships.

Currently, she wants to encourage older people to stay in shape, recently she shared:

“I’m old – if I can do it, get with it. I’m that new senior and I got it going on.”
